James T. Jenkins is a scholar working on Computational Mechanics, Ocean Engineering and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law. According to data from OpenAlex, James T. Jenkins has authored 175 papers receiving a total of 7.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 108 papers in Computational Mechanics, 54 papers in Ocean Engineering and 38 papers in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law. Recurrent topics in James T. Jenkins’s work include Granular flow and fluidized beds (103 papers), Particle Dynamics in Fluid Flows (54 papers) and Landslides and related hazards (38 papers). James T. Jenkins is often cited by papers focused on Granular flow and fluidized beds (103 papers), Particle Dynamics in Fluid Flows (54 papers) and Landslides and related hazards (38 papers). James T. Jenkins collaborates with scholars based in United States, Italy and France. James T. Jenkins's co-authors include Stuart B. Savage, M. W. Richman, Diego Berzi, F. Mancini, Michel Louge, M. B. Schneider, W. W. Webb, Philip L.‐F. Liu, Tian‐Jian Hsu and Chao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Journal of Applied Physics.
